S.1133: Parent and Student Savings Account PLUS Act
About This Bill
- This bill was introduced in the 105th Congress
- This bill is primarily about taxation
- Introduced July 31, 1997
- Latest Major Action March 23, 1998
Bill Sponsor
Bill Cosponsors
44 (2 Democrats, 43 Republicans)
Bill Summary
TABLE OF CONTENTS: Title I: Tax Incentives for Education Title II: Revenue Parent and Student Savings Account PLUS Act - Title I: Tax Incentives for Education - Amends the Internal Revenue Code, with respect to education individual retirement accounts (IRAs) to temporarily: (1) permit expenditures for qualified elementary and secondary education expenses, including home schooling expenses; and (2) increase the annual contribution limit from...
